FWIW - The Wellbrook "Universal Magnetic Balun" [ UMB ]
is a Receiving Antenna Balun with a 9:1 impedance ratio.
http://www.wellbrook.uk.com/UMB.html


Note - Universal Magnetic Balun [UMB] is specifically designed
to Reduce Noise, especially mains borne, by isolating the feeder
winding of the Balun [Matching Transformer} from the Antenna.

- Much of the noise you encounter is generated in your own house.

-R- That is true.

- Any balun allows you to run coax near these noise generators,
- which is better than just running the bare wire antenna by them.

-R- OK - But why not move the Balun and Wire Antenna
Element out-and-away from the house and the noise.

Again a key-point that Wellbrook makes is the Five Metre (5m)
{which is about 16 Feet} "Noise Zone" that exists around a
House and getting the Wire Antenna Element away {out} from
this area. = http://www.wellbrook.uk.com/longwire.html
